About Forest City, Iowa

Forest City is a locality in Winnebago County, Iowa, United States. It has a population of approximately 4,285. The population density is 360.1 people per km². Forest City is located at 43.2625°N, 93.6372°W. It observes the Central Time (America/Chicago) timezone. Forest City is an incorporated locality. ZIP code: 50436.

Forest City spreads across a landscape defined by the steady, unassuming presence of the Winnebago River, which cuts a quiet path through the surrounding plains. It lies 23.2 miles west-northwest of Mason City, IA (from Mason City, IA: bearing 289°T), and is situated 15.6 miles west-northwest of Clear Lake. Pammel Park offers a shaded corridor of native trees right at the edge of the community, providing a place where the local pace slows to match the movement of the wind through the branches. The industrious spirit of Forest City remains tied to the manufacturing sector, which anchors the local economy and keeps the streets busy with the practical traffic of a working day. Beyond the factory floors, residents often seek the Winnebago River Trail, a path that invites a slow walk beside the water, connecting the people to the natural boundaries of their home.
